Abstract

A method for forming, in an integrated circuit, a localized region of a material difficult to etch, including the steps of forming a first silicon oxide layer having a thickness smaller than 1 nm on a silicon substrate; depositing, on the first layer, a second layer selectively etchable with respect to the first layer; forming in the second layer an opening according to the pattern of said localized region; selectively growing on the second layer, around the opening, a germanium layer, the material of the second layer being chosen to enable this selective growth, whereby there exists in the germanium an opening conformable with the above opening; depositing the material difficult to etch so that it does not deposit on the germanium; depositing a conductive layer to fill the opening in the germanium; performing a leveling to expose the germanium; and removing the germanium and the first and second layers.
